The PlayStation VR2 is here! We've been testing Sony's newest virtual reality gaming headset for the past week, and run through its setup, hardware, display and optics, and unique Sense controllers. This wired headset brings the graphics quality of PC VR experiences and games to console gamers, and improves on the first PS VR in almost every way. Let’s dive into the PSVR 2!

Additional thoughts! - The spatial accuracy of the passthrough video is really good. Objects in the real world are exactly where you see them in the headset, with no warping of reprojected video over geometry. - No games had mixed reality features, like using the passthrough video as a backdrop (a feature Demeo has on Quest 2/Pro). I suspect developers don't have access to passthrough video. - The cinematic mode has no options for changing the background surrounding the virtual screen--just a black void. hopefully that gets changed in the future.

Beyond analysis of the angular pixels size compared to that of the PSVR2, most Quest 2 games will not render at 1:1 screen resolution after barrel distortion correction as been applied. For this to happen, Quest 2 must render ~1.7x the native resolution close to the center of the screen. Even if the Quest 2 game is rendering 1.25 or 1.5x the native resolution, this will still display as less than the native resolution of the device and appear softer. The reason PSVR2 looks sharper than the quest 2 is almost certainly because the PSVR2 is rendering closer to 1:1 on the final output, wheras the Quest 2 is typically rendering less than 1:1 on the final output. While the Quest2's resolution looks good on paper, it rarely showcases this resolution in actual games, and so is mostly a false representation of what to expect. There are a handful of examples on Quest 2 that show native resolutions. In Altspace VR and Bigscreen, you can set the multiple of the framebuffer size in the graphics option. A game called Sidequest game called H.A.X. features a super high resolution. Also the animation player can display high resolution if you toggle the "HD" button at the lower right of the menu.

On the audio front, not sure why it wasn't mentioned but PSVR1 had a mid gen refresh that condensed the headset cables from two parallel cables into a single lighter one, moved the headphone socket and level controls up onto the headset, and also has pretty much the same custom removable earbuds piece as PSVR2. This minor "PSVR1.5" headset refresh was at the same time they updated the breakout box to support HDR pass through. A minor but welcome comfort upgrade that appears to have been kept as-is for PSVR2, which is great.
